Jetpack vs Oxygen
Side-by-side comparison based on real-world adoption data from 7,352 detections across analyzed websites.
Market Share Distribution
Jetpack
PluginsWordPress plugin suite by Automattic offering security, performance, backups, site search, and social media tools in one package.
Oxygen
PluginsOxygen Builder is a tool to build a WordPress website.
Our Analysis
Jetpack is significantly more popular than Oxygen in our dataset, appearing on 7135 websites compared to 218. 17 websites use both technologies together (0% overlap). Both are in the Plugins category, making them direct alternatives.

Key Differences
- Functional Scope: Jetpack provides a multi-purpose suite covering security, performance, and social media, whereas Oxygen is focused on the core task of building the website itself.
- Market Penetration: Jetpack has a significantly higher detection count of 914, while Oxygen is detected on only 15 sites within the current dataset.
- Primary Utility: Jetpack emphasizes backend and middleware services like backups and site search, while Oxygen serves as a dedicated builder tool for site construction.
- Developer Origin: Jetpack is a product of Automattic, the entity behind the WordPress suite, whereas Oxygen is developed as the Oxygen Builder tool.
